Warning.. Blue Skies Ahead!



Nikon D90 with 17 - 50mm f2.8 wide angle lens (shot at 1/1250 sec @ f2.8, ISO 100)



Post Processing: Another one of those images where I "tweaked" the vibrance ever so slightly in CameraRAW.

Believe it or not, this image is NOT a HDR although it does have a HDR look about it. It's from my last phototrip into Melbourne CBD. The blueness of the sky shows what a picture perfect day it was. In fact it was almost too sunny at times, as the buildings started casting nasty shadows. I took this shot while standing directly beneath the building, looking directly up (all while trying not breaking my back in my display of gymnastic ability). Funnily enough, this elegant building is a Optus mobile phone store on the ground floor, and for all this time thats all I have known it to be (until now of course).

Barely any post processing to speak of, other than to tweak the exposure and to set the vibrancy slightly higher.
